This Dal is combination of 5 different lentils and spices. It taste best with Steam Rice or Rajsthani Khoba Roti or Bati or even with normal roti. It tastes so delicious and full of flavours .

Recipe Card for Panch Ratna Dal / Panchmel Dal
Panch Ratna Dal
Tasty, unique Panch Ratna Dal
Ingredients
- 2/3 Cup Moong Dal (Split Green Gram)
- 1/2 Cup Toor Dal (Pigeon Pea)
- 1/4 cup Chana Dal (Split Chikpeas)
- 3 tsp Masoor Dal ( Red Lentil )
- 3 tsp Urad Dal (split black gram)
- 2 tsp Turmerind Pulp
- 3-4 Red Dry Chilli
- 1-2 tsp Red Chilli Powder
- 1/2 cup Chopped Tomatoes
- 6 tsp Ghee / clarified butter
- Handsful Curry Leaves
- 1 tsp Cumin Seeds
- Salt
- 1/2 tsp Turmeric Powder
- 1 tsp Hing
- 2/3 tsp Black Salt
Directions
- Mix all lentils in a bowl, wash nicely 2 to 3 times..Soak with enough water for at lease half an hour.
- Add some turmeric powder and Cook with sufficient water in cooker for 2 whistles on slow flame. Let the cooker cool completely.
- In a kadai take 4-5 tsp Ghee. Once hot add Cumin Seeds, green chillies and curry leaves. Now wait till it crackles fully.
- Now Add Dry Red chilli, hing, tomatoes, curry leaves. Cook for a minute or so.
- Add Some Red chili powder and then add cooked dal.
- Add black salt , salt , turmerind Pulp and a glass of water. Boil Dal for 5-6 minutes.
- Make sure, we don’t need a very thick daal. So adjust the water measurement accordingly.
- At time of serving temper again. For this temper take 2-3 tsp Ghee . Add 2/3 tsp Cumin Seeds, hing and 1/2 tsp Red chilli powder.
- You can also add Chopped Coriander. Serve hot…
Notes :
- Addition of Garlic in temper , tastes very nice.
- Ginger and tomatoes can be avoided, if making for Tithi days ..
